Lot no. 289
OFFICE of Holy Week, in Latin and French... For the use of the House of Madame la Dauphine. Paris, widow Mazières & Jean-Baptiste Garnier, 1745. In-12, red morocco, wide gilt lace, coat of arms in the centre, spine decorated with fleurs-de-lis, gilt edges (period binding). Present copy with the coat of arms of the dauphine Marie-Thérèse of Spain (1726-1746).
From the library of the Count of Révilliasc, with bookplate.
Hinges, headpieces and corners restored; 2 ff. rebacked (title and warning).
OHR, 2525.
